This position requires an effective leader who can plan, organize, and execute a program consisting of multiple engineering and architectural projects supporting major transit clients.
The Program Manager will develop and maintain contacts with client staff and executives to develop leads and sustain relationships. They will assist in identifying project managers and project team members, coordinate strategy, technical writing, and fee development for effective proposals. This individual will mentor project team members and foster a working environment where project staff will work together cooperatively to deliver projects on‑time and on‑budget.
GFT’s program offers planning, engineering, assessment, testing, and commissioning services and extensive experience in rail and bus systems, transit facilities, and civil and structural infrastructure.
